Sources: CB Jackson to visit Eagles

POSTED: Sunday, March 7, 2010, 4:22 PM

Free-agent cornerback Marlin Jackson will visit the Eagles, sources told the Daily News. Jackson is first scheduled to visit the Ravens.

Jackson, of Sharon, Pa., has played five seasons, all with the Indianapolis Colts. He played 56 games with Indy and had 284 tackles and four interceptions. He played collegiately at Michigan. Jackson, 6-0, 196, has played safety as well as corner. He is coming off two successive seasons ended by serious knee injuries.

Also, as expected, a team source said the Eagles will pick up the $1.5 million bonus due Michael Vick on Tuesday. There was little chance the team would be able to trade Vick as long as other teams thought he might pop free, by way of the Birds declining to pick up the bonus. Picking it up doesn't really make him any more or less likely to be traded before the 2010 season.
